Job Description

At CIMA+, our strength lies in our people. We're currently looking for a Human Resources Business Partner (HRBP) who shares our commitment to collaboration, excellence, and innovation to help support our continued growth in Ontario.

As an HRBP, you will serve as a trusted advisor and coach to leaders and employees across the province. Reporting to the Lead HR Manager and working as part of a dynamic, supportive HR team, you will play a pivotal role in delivering meaningful, people-centered HR solutions that align with both regional needs and our organizational vision. Your work will directly contribute to creating a respectful, inclusive, and high-performing workplace culture-hallmarks of the CIMA+ experience.

You could be based out of our Mississauga or Bowmanville offices, with the expectation to be in the office at least 2 times / week and will support our offices across Ontario.

Your Impact at CIMA+

  • Partner with and coach managers and leaders across Ontario on all facets of HR management, including :

Employee engagement and retention

  • Managing performance and performance gaps
  • Compensation management
  • Communication
  • Training and development
  • Talent acquisition support
  • Managing internal processes and policies
  • Build strong, trust-based relationships with team members and leaders, promoting a culture of respect, integrity, and open dialogue.
  • Stay closely connected with the Ontario teams to understand their unique challenges and deliver tailored, agile HR solutions that support local and organizational goals.
  • Identify risks, opportunities, and areas for improvement in HR practices, and work with leaders to navigate these strategically while nurturing their leadership capabilities.
  • Champion and represent the HR function in various internal projects and initiatives, ensuring that people-first solutions are always prioritized.
  • Support change management initiatives in a rapidly growing environment, contributing to a culture that embraces evolution and innovation.
  • Act as a go-to resource for employees seeking clarity and support across a broad range of HR topics.
  • Stay informed of employment legislation, industry best practices, and emerging HR trends to ensure CIMA+ remains progressive and compliant.
  • Collaborate with the Talent Acquisition team to support onboarding and integration of new hires.
  • Lead or support employee engagement efforts across your client groups, fostering an environment where people feel valued, heard, and empowered.
  • At CIMA+ , we believe that success is shared. We foster an environment where our people grow through trust, flexibility, and purpose. Join us in shaping the future-together.

    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Human Resources Management or related field
  • 6+ years in an HR Generalist or Business Partner role, with a strong service orientation
  • In-depth knowledge of Ontario employment laws and HR best practices
  • Proven ability to build collaborative relationships and influence at all levels
  • Strong coaching, communication, and conflict resolution skills
  • A self-starter mindset with a high level of autonomy and accountability
  • Strategic thinker with strong judgment and a drive for continuous improvement
  • Experience working in fast-paced, change-oriented environments
  • Membership in a recognized professional HR association is an asset
  • Experience in the professional services or engineering consulting industry is a plus
